RS200 Open at Bexhill Sailing Club

by Paul Suggitt 8 Jun 2009 20:50 AEST 7 June 2009

Despite forecasts of severe weather for the Sunday ten visiting RS200’s took a chance and made the journey to Bexhill Sailing Club to join five local boats. They were rewarded with a warm welcome and what turned out to be excellent and challenging and varied sailing conditions. Thank you to all the our visitors who made the event.

Due to the rising forecast it was decided to run three races back to back rather than the planned four races with a lunch break, a wise decision by Race Officer Clare Day and her team stationed on the committee boat (yacht Salsa skippered by Jim Winter).

The first two races were started in a good force four with a heavy sea. The first race was won by husband and wife team Andrew and Jeraldine Peters from Queen Mary SC. The second race was won by Steve Restall and Katie Restalll from Downs SC.

Contrary to the forecast the wind strength fell dramatically and was very light by the start of the third race which was eventually won by Dicken MacKean and Becky Hyde from Island Barn SC. This race featured the best finish by the Bexhill SC pair of Mike Chapman and Lynne Ratcliffe who finished third.

With such experienced RS200 circuit racers competing it was no surprise that the local sailors had their own competition towards the back of the fleet.

As usual the visitors were quick to praise the efficient and friendly race organisation provided by the members at Bexhill SC, and we look forward to welcoming them back in the future.
